Default Rebuilder for 10 days so far.With some progress.

I am 10 days using the rebuilder. I was having a lot of pain in the feet about 7-8 out of 10 at night, my balance problems resulted in 2 falls, and the numbness in my feet on a scale of 1-10 was about a 7-8. After 10 days, I am down to pain at night is < 4 , Balance problems < 4 (no more falls either), numbness at night < 4.

In addition to the rebuilder I am also using the supplement list from Wing42. trying to stay on an auto-immune diet.

One problem still is walking distance. At the end of a mile my balance gets worse (7-8 at the end ) starting with a 3-4 at the beginning. I am stretching.

I believe my neuropathy started with damage to the nerves in my back from back injury 10 years ago and has gotten worse through diet, stress, etc.

I am going to stay with the rebuilder. It does seem to be part of the answer for me. At the end of 30 days I will post another reply. I keep daily records and always try to observe my symptoms. I sure hope the distance and balance issues improve, but maybe there is still some aggravation of the nerves.

At the end of 30 days I also plan to see a doctor that has studied functional neurology in Broward Florida for possible next steps.
